]> git.mxchange.org Git - friendica.git/blobdiff - mod/crepair.php
Merge remote-tracking branch 'upstream/develop' into rewrites/coding-convention
[friendica.git] / mod / crepair.php
index 59b92df0a7d0d8c48a6f0acbaa2d8cb6894e0072..c5b4983d5bdadbee07556dd1b38eefbbd3afda96 100644 (file)
@@ -2,14 +2,14 @@
 require_once("include/contact_selectors.php");
 require_once("mod/contacts.php");
 
-function crepair_init(&$a) {
+function crepair_init(App $a) {
        if (! local_user()) {
                return;
        }
 
        $contact_id = 0;
 
-       if(($a->argc == 2) && intval($a->argv[1])) {
+       if (($a->argc == 2) && intval($a->argv[1])) {
                $contact_id = intval($a->argv[1]);
                $r = q("SELECT * FROM `contact` WHERE `uid` = %d and `id` = %d LIMIT 1",
                        intval(local_user()),
@@ -20,24 +20,28 @@ function crepair_init(&$a) {
                }
        }
 
-       if(! x($a->page,'aside'))
+       if (! x($a->page,'aside')) {
                $a->page['aside'] = '';
+       }
 
-       if($contact_id) {
+       if ($contact_id) {
                $a->data['contact'] = $r[0];
                $contact = $r[0];
                profile_load($a, "", 0, get_contact_details_by_url($contact["url"]));
        }
 }
 
-function crepair_post(&$a) {
+function crepair_post(App $a) {
        if (! local_user()) {
                return;
        }
 
+       // Init $r here if $cid is not set
+       $r = false;
+
        $cid = (($a->argc > 1) ? intval($a->argv[1]) : 0);
 
-       if($cid) {
+       if ($cid) {
                $r = q("SELECT * FROM `contact` WHERE `id` = %d AND `uid` = %d LIMIT 1",
                        intval($cid),
                        intval(local_user())
@@ -78,25 +82,25 @@ function crepair_post(&$a) {
                local_user()
        );
 
-       if($photo) {
+       if ($photo) {
                logger('mod-crepair: updating photo from ' . $photo);
                require_once("include/Photo.php");
 
                update_contact_avatar($photo,local_user(),$contact['id']);
        }
 
-       if($r)
+       if ($r) {
                info( t('Contact settings applied.') . EOL);
-       else
+       } else {
                notice( t('Contact update failed.') . EOL);
-
+       }
 
        return;
 }
 
 
 
-function crepair_content(&$a) {
+function crepair_content(App $a) {
 
        if (! local_user()) {
                notice( t('Permission denied.') . EOL);
@@ -105,7 +109,7 @@ function crepair_content(&$a) {
 
        $cid = (($a->argc > 1) ? intval($a->argv[1]) : 0);
 
-       if($cid) {
+       if ($cid) {
                $r = q("SELECT * FROM `contact` WHERE `id` = %d AND `uid` = %d LIMIT 1",
                        intval($cid),
                        intval(local_user())